Assuming you're referring to PPF and not vinyl wrap, I'll give #1, #2 and #4 a shot. 1) No, some have luck various levels of luck with ceramic coatings 2) Potentially, in many cases, yes, but it depends on how much force is used. You're welcome 4) I had two MX's wrapped in late 2018 for just under $5k each in Los Angeles. A roadster would probably be cheaper since it's less surface area, unless someone will be charging you a "roadster tax". When I get mine, I'll share how much it costs.
